nitya, I am not sure which company your husband is joining. some companies define furnished as fridge,ac,bed,wardrobe, cooking unit, tv. other things like the utensils, and bedcovers and things are to be bought by you. since your husband has already left, he will definitely have an idea of what you need. you almost get everything there. if you want you can take our regular sambar podi's and pickles and stuff. you can also take pressure cookers and stuff. (though you do get all that.in muscat, at a higher price.) if your husband's company is giving money for the intial set up of house then you need not worry much.

nitya, You have cbse schools in muscat. this year there was a huge rush. (I am just back from my 2 months vacation in muscat.) Right now all the schools will be closed for vacation and will start only in august..so you can even go by july..no hurry. ask your husband to submit application with the school, you will get admission in one of the schools, (there is a rule that any kid coming in for admission should be given admission. so no worries.)
